Do you rent the palapas through Marriott? I read that the beach in front of the Ocean Club is a public beach and now there is another palapa vendor. Do they both charge the same price and do you have to get there at the crack of dawn? Is it also a problem getting beach chairs with umbrellas/shade by the pool too?

We go down around 9:oo am and there is always palapas available for freeand lots of room around the pool. If you REALLY want to be close to theocean, there is a smal charge through the hotel. We don't see the need.We walk the beach a lot and like the pool and the palapas. You can getout of the sun easier with a palapa.(move the chairs, more room) Tip:Walk down the beach to "The Beach Bar" and drink and eat at half theprice of the Marriott. In front of the Playa Linda Resort. The MarriottSurf Club is very bad and yes, crack of dawn, no room, rude people fromNYC!

Palapa availability? Depends when you go. Xmas, February and Aprilvacation weeks, college breaks, “hell week”, etc, are difficult to findan empty spot. Other weeks are much easier. Technically, if the palapa isvacant, the beach staff should release it. Regardless of how much stuffis left behind. This is seldom enforced, even if you approach the staff.
